Popularity of Theology & Religious Vocations at Crown

During the 2020-2021 academic year, Crown College handed out 108 bachelor's degrees in theology & religious vocations. This is an increase of 44% over the previous year when 75 degrees were handed out.

In 2021, 37 students received their master’s degree in theology & religious vocations from Crown. This makes it the #91 most popular school for theology & religious vocations master’s degree candidates in the country.

Crown Theology & Religious Vocations Bachelor’s Program

Of the 108 theology & religious vocations students who graduated with a bachelor's degree in 2020-2021 from Crown, about 72% were men and 28% were women.

undefined

The majority of the students with this major are white. About 67% of 2021 graduates were in this category.

Crown Theology & Religious Vocations Master’s Program

In the 2020-2021 academic year, 37 students earned a master's degree in theology & religious vocations from Crown. About 46% of these graduates were women and the other 54% were men.

undefined

The majority of master's degree recipients in this major at Crown are white. In the most recent graduating class for which data is available, 86% of students fell into this category.
